MAINTENANCE

6.0 SERVICE AND MAINTENANCE

WARNING!
Aira AL units require electrical and plumbing trades to service all aspects of the unit. Servicing should
be carried out by a qualified Seeley International Service Technician, appointed Aira service agent or appropriately
qualified trades persons. If unsure about any servicing or maintenance aspect of the unit, immediately stop work and
contact Seeley International for assistance.
Aira units are often manufactured to exact customer specifications. When ordering spare parts, the unit serial number
must be used to ensure the correct components are supplied.
When working on the heat exchanger section care must be taken to ensure all parts have sufficiently cooled before
commencing any service or maintenance activities.
Appropriate PPE should always be worn which includes but is not limited to safety glasses, hearing protection
and gloves. Additional site requirements may require additional PPE, especially when working on roof tops or in
commercial/industrial facilities.
Any maintenance required by Australian Standards shall be carried out at required intervals.
Table 5: Inspection and Service of Major Components is the minimum recommended inspection and service schedule.
A detailed service schedule and Maintenance checklist can be found in Appendix C. Appendix C also contains a
monthly checklist for the owner

Cooler Maintenance

6.1 COOLER MAINTENANCE
6.1.1 Cooler Maintenance
THIS SECTION DETERMINES THE LIFE SPAN OF THE COOLER
1. Turn off electric power supply following LOTO procedures. Isolate the water supply to the unit.
2. Remove pad assemblies as per 3.5.6 Cooling Pads
3. Check condition of Pads – use a hose to clean dirt off pads. Do not use excess water pressure as this may make
holes in the pads. If pads are to be replaced obtain replacement pads from the manufacturer. Replacement pads
are made to order.
4. Drain the unit via the drain or auto drain valve if installed and clean out the internal tray of the unit ensuring all
foreign debris is being removed. De-isolate the water supply to the unit and confirm that the float valve stops flow
at the required level. DO NOT add any biocides to the water tray after filling.
5. Check condition and tension of fan belt/s. Adjust and/or replace as necessary.
6. Re-grease fan shaft bearings.
7. Check pump operation and that bleed-off is operating correctly and not blocked.
8. Refit pad frames and start up unit in accordance with operating instructions.
9. De-isolate the electrical power and run the unit to confirm that pads are sufficiently saturated. Adjust if necessary.
